To enhance the flavor of your chili with oregano, add the herb towards the end of the cooking process to preserve its aromatic qualities. Start with a small amount and taste as you go to avoid overpowering the dish. Oregano can add a earthy and slightly bitter flavor to your chili, so use it sparingly to complement the other ingredients.

Gebhardt's chili powder traditionally includes a blend of ground chili peppers, cumin, garlic powder, and oregano. Some formulations may also incorporate other spices like salt and paprika to enhance the flavor. This distinct combination creates a rich and robust seasoning, commonly used in various chili dishes and Mexican cuisine.

Ground oregano and dried oregano are not exactly the same, though they come from the same herb. Ground oregano is simply dried oregano that has been finely powdered, which can enhance its flavor release when cooking. Dried oregano, on the other hand, consists of whole or crushed leaves and may provide a different texture and flavor profile when used in dishes. Depending on the recipe, you may need to adjust the quantity when substituting one for the other.

To enhance the flavor and nutritional value of chili, add navy beans for a creamy texture and extra protein. Rinse and drain the beans before adding them to the chili to reduce sodium content. Consider mashing some of the beans to thicken the chili and release more flavor. Additionally, navy beans are high in fiber and nutrients like folate and manganese, making them a healthy addition to your dish.
To incorporate cinnamon into your chili recipe, add a small amount (about 1/2 to 1 teaspoon) of ground cinnamon to the spice mix when cooking the chili. The cinnamon will add a warm and slightly sweet flavor that complements the savory and spicy elements of the dish, enhancing the overall flavor profile of the chili.
